Jocelyn Johnson, Gus Lambert Qualify For
USATF JR Olympic Nationals
On Thursday through Sunday, July 6-9th, the USA Track
& Field (USATF) Region 5 Championship was held on the campus of Cedarville
University in Cedarville, OH. Featuring athletes from West Virginia, Kentucky,
Michigan, and Ohio, it serves as the qualifying meet for the USATF Hershey National
Jr Olympic Track & Field Championships. Over the weekend we thrilled to
have two of our athletes qualify for the national championships by virtue of placing
Top-5 in their events. Jocelyn Johnson (Huntington Middle/Huntington, WV) qualified
in both the Midget (11-12) Girls Aero Javelin placing third with a new personal
best of 12.48m, an improvement of almost 3 meters from her previous best, and Shot
Put where she finished 5th with a new personal best of 6.36 meters.
Also qualifying in two event's was Gus Lambert (Spring Hill
Elementary/Huntington, WV), who placed 4th in the Bantam (9-10) Boys
Mini-Javelin with a mark of 8.49 meters, and 5th in the Shot Put
with a mark of 4.56 meters. This marks the first time qualifying for Nationals for
both Jocelyn and Gus.
Also recording top-8 finishes and scoring in the Region were
Stephen Jones (Spring Hill Elementary/Huntington, WV) who finished 7th
in the Midget Boys Long Jump, and Ayrazzelia Meade (Cabell-Midland/Huntington,
WV) who placed 7th in both the Youth (13-14) Girls Discus and Shot
Put.
